About Road Rage (1999) — A Thrilling Ride of Highway Terror
Get ready for a heart-pumping ride with Road Rage (1999), a gripping thriller that will keep you on the edge of your seat. Directed by Deran Sarafian, this intense drama follows Ellen Carson, a real estate agent who unwittingly cuts off a troubled delivery truck driver, Eddie Madden. As Eddie's rage intensifies, Ellen finds herself in a desperate fight for survival. The cast of Road Rage (1999) delivers standout performances, led by Yasmine Bleeth as Ellen Carson and Jere Burns as the menacing Eddie Madden. With its short runtime of 86 minutes, this TV movie packs a punch, delivering a thrilling experience that's over before you know it.
